Hi, wie auch immer das gemacht wird, es wird nie 1:1 sein, denn das Rendering über einen Browser ist einfach etwas anderes als das was Word und Excel selber machen. Da gibt es nie und nimmer eine vollkommene Übereinstimmung. Selbst wenn man aus Word oder Excel eine HTML-Datei exportiert, wird das Ergebnis nur ungefähr dem entsprechen, was man direkt über das Interface von Word sieht. Das fängt beim Rendering der Schriften an (welche Schrift wird in Word verwendet und welche im HTML) und wie wir wissen gibt es verschiedene Rendering-Engines (Windows, MAC, Linux, aber auch Cleartype, Adobe, etc., etc.) und jede stellt den Text, selbst wenn sie die gleiche Schrift verwenden immer nur annähernd gleich dar. Farben (RGB, CYMK, Pantone, RAL, etc.) und Abstände (Box-Model Unterschiede bei den verschiedenen Browsern) sind eine weiteres Problem hierbei.
Was hier der Kunde ist also aus wissenschaftlich-technischen Überlegungen unmöglich. Das kann man sich auch mit viel Geld nicht erkaufen! Wir hatten gerade kürzlich das Problem, dass ein Kunde wollte, dass die Farben, welche er sich für sein CD ausgedacht hatte, auf allen Geräten (Bildschirm, Drucker, etc.) und auch auf allen Materialien (Reklametafel, Briefpapier, T-Shirt, etc.) genau gleich aussehen soll. Er hat es erst dann begriffen, dass dies nie erreichbar sein wird, als wir ihm die verschiedenen Schwarz gezeigt haben, welche sich auf den diversen Geräten und Materialien einstellen, wenn die gleiche Quelle verwendet wird. Ich würde deshalb so vorgehen, dass ich den Kunden freundlich aber bestimmt auf das Problem hinweisen würde und ihm die Unmöglichkeit seines Wunsches an Hand eines einfachen Beispieles aufzeigen würde. Dann würde ich ihn auffordern jemand anderes zu suchen, der die Wissenschaft und die Technik überlisten und ihm den Wunsch erfüllen kann. Natürlich kann man ihm auch anbieten, die Website mit einer 90%igen Übereinstimmung zu erstellen, falls er niemand findet, der die beschriebenen Fähigkeiten hat. Also, noch eine Stunde in die Überzeugungsarbeit investieren und dann lieber ein Ende mit Schrecken, als ein Schrecken ohne Ende! Liebe Grüsse Renzo -- _____________________________ Renzo Bauen +41 79 330 10 11 conPassione gmbh Am Dienstag, den 08.05.2012, 21:05 +0200 schrieb Kay Strobach: > Hi, > > neben all den negativen Rückmeldungen mal was aufmunterndes: > > Baue dir ein Plugin, dass die folgenden Klassen nutzt: > > http://phpword.codeplex.com/ > http://phpexcel.codeplex.com/ > > Zumindest mit phpexcel kannst du eine html ausgabe erzeugen lassen. > > grüße > KAy > > Am 08.05.2012 15:15, schrieb Thomas P.: > > Hallo Leute, > > > > ich hab ein richtig blödes Problem. Mein Kunde will eine Website, auf > > der er zuvor mit Excel und/oder Word erstellte Inhalte von Dokumenten > > veröffentlichen kann. > > Sein Plan ist es, das Word, Excel zu erstellen und dann per Copypaste im > > BE einzufügen. > > > > Er will auf keinen Fall die Texte nachträglich nochmal formatieren > > müssen oder ähnliches im RTE. Abhängig davon wie sauber oder unsauber > > (ständig harte Zeilenumbrüche, Einrückungen mit vielen Leerzeichen etc.) > > das Dokument also erstellt wurde, wird dann auch der Inhalt mehr oder > > weniger 1:1 auf der Website dargestellt. Er will es aber perfekt 1:1 haben. > > > > Jetzt hab ich schon diverse Lösung probiert: > > > > rlmp_officeimport: > > Funktioniert zwar mit den mitgelieferten Beispielen, aber eigene als XML > > 2003 gespeicherte Dokumente funktioniere nicht. Najo vermutlich ist die > > Extension schon zu alt. > > Ein Umweg wie: Öffnen Sie das Dokument in OpenOffice und speichern es > > neu als swx oder xml ab geht auch nicht, weil ja OpenOffice oder > > LibreOffice auch nicht perfekt 1:1 Kopien erstellen. > > > > Außerdem einige sog. PDF Viewer angeschaut, die Bilder aus den Pages > > machen, aber das ist auch keien gute Lösung. > > > > Die Dokumente direkt im RTE erstellen geht leider auch nciht, da > > teilweise extrem komplizierte Tabellenkonstrukte verwendet werden. > > > > Also ihr seid meine letzte Rettung: > > Gibt es irgendeine idiotensichere Lösung oder muss ich das Projekt > > abblasen? > > > > Grüße, > > Tom > > > > > > _______________________________________________ TYPO3-german mailing list TYPO3-german@lists.typo3.org http://lists.typo3.org/cgi-bin/mailman/listinfo/typo3-german